ATLANTA — A special election date has been set for Georgia’s 13th Congressional District following the passing of U.S. Rep. David Scott.

Gov. Brian Kemp issued an executive order Friday, saying a special election would be held on Tuesday, July 28, to fill the vacancy in Scott’s current term.
